0ea553847be5adaeee543619690a8813dfc3ba4301e217ddbf803a459f8dac86

1456022 (304491 blocks ago)

⏴ Block 1456021 (2a85126f...53b) | Block 1456023 ⏵ | Latest block ⏭

Metadata

17/11/23, 10:06 pm UTC (422d 21:42:57 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details